Patient Access Senior Associate – Emergency Department

Join to apply for the Patient Access Senior Associate – Emergency Department role at Albany Medical Center.

Department/Unit: Admitting Operations

Work Shift: Day (United States of America)

Salary Range: $41,136.28 – $57,590.79

The Patient Access Sr. Associate is responsible for all aspects of the PASED position within the Adult and Pediatric Emergency Department. The role combines Patient Access Representative and Health Unit Coordinator duties, requiring the ability to operate effectively in a high‑pressure, fast‑paced environment.

Responsibilities

  • Responsible for creating encounters in ADT representing service patient is receiving
  • Responsible to discern demographic and insurance information to ensure accurate registration
  • Responsible to interpret information received from Insurance Payer regarding patient’s eligibility and financial responsibility
  • Responsible to discuss financial obligation of patient and collect via cash, credit card or check
  • Responsible to explain regulatory forms and answer questions from patient; obtain signatures accordingly
  • Responsible for scanning or managing online form template to maintain the Electronic Health Record
  • Comprehend Federal, State, Third Party Payer regulations as it pertains to a hospital registration
  • Ability to work in multiple systems during a telephone call or patient‑facing interaction to complete an accurate registration and support clinical workflow
  • Responsible for review of services being rendered to ensure the appropriate setting of care has been assigned by the physician’s office; if not, physician staff will be advised of the contractual or regulatory expectation warranting a change of setting of care (e.g., Inpatient to Outpatient)
  • Ability to respond to requests for estimates for service being rendered or expected to be rendered
  • Contact patient if issues or data missing impeding ability to financially secure encounter
  • Responsible for securing encounters with extremely tight timeframes due to late booking of service

Qualifications

  • HS Diploma; Associate’s preferred
  • CHAA (or obtained within 2 years of hire)
  • Strong computer skills
  • 3–5 years experience
  • Hospital or physician office experience preferred
  • Strong insurance knowledge regarding payer contract interpretation, including Authorization Requirements and Setting of Care
  • Proven customer service skills with ability to exceed expectations
  • Ability to multitask in stressful, high patient volume units; manage tight timeframes to execute tasks
  • Ability to learn in a classroom setting; utilize resources
  • Ability to remain composed under pressure
  • Ability to review information and draw appropriate conclusions
  • Good judgment and resourcefulness to problem‑solve; ability to escalate issues as needed
  • Team‑oriented work ethic
  • Demonstrated ability to interpret patient’s insurance benefits and apply applicable contractual obligations
  • Critical thinking regarding issues with financially securing payment
  • Ability to discuss sensitive concepts with patients regarding financial obligations
